NRS Yak Yak Boat Cart – The Yak Yak Boat Cart by NRS is a lightweight little powerhouse that will help save your back. With sand-conquering tires and element resistant materials, this baby will have you out on the water in no time. Rubber wraps around the heavy-duty plastic wheel for a smooth ride on hard surfaces, while 3 inch wide rims on the 9 inch diameter wheels give good support in soft surfaces. The bearing-less, smooth-rolling wheels are easily removed, allowing the compact Yak Yak to slip into most kayak hatches, and the lightweight, anodized aluminum frame carries up to a 150 pound boat. Cushioning foam pads protect the hull of your boat, while the two NRS Loop Straps, with buckle bumpers, are super easy to use and securely anchor your boat to the cart. Corrosion-resistant hardware offers dependable durability, and the kickstand holds the cart steady while you're loading, then flips up out of the way when you're moving.
